What is cryptocurrency mining?

Cryptocurrency mining is the process to create new bitcoins and add to the digital ledger called the blockchain. For bitcoin mining, users need to solve complex mathematical problems using effective computers that can process huge amounts of data at lightning speed. This process, the so-called Work-on Work (POW), requires significant calculation performance and energy.

The process of proving work

Here is a step -by -step explanation for mining:

  • Network Valid : The Bitcoin network validates transactions and creates a new block that contains the details of the transaction.

  • HASH Function : Cryptographically safe hash function is used to create a unique digital fingerprint called “block hash” for each block.

  • MINER algorithm : Miners use their powerful computers to solve a complex mathematical puzzle associated with block hash. This puzzle should be solved to validate transactions and create a new block.

  • Reward : Successful miners are rewarded with newly beaten bitcoins (a total of 6.25 BTCs per block) and transaction fees paid by other users for their transactions.

Role of Mining Basin

The Mining Pool is a computer group that works together in solving mathematical puzzles and validating transactions. By combining computing power, pools can significantly increase their chances of solving the puzzle. This leads to faster times to strengthen a new block, which in turn increases the speed of the network.

Types of cryptocurrency mining

There are many types of cryptocurrency mining, including:

  • Solo Mining : Miningists compete separately to solve mathematical puzzles and validate transactions.

  • Pool Mining : Mining combines forces with other miners to collect their computing power and increase the chances of solving the puzzle.

  • Cloud mining : The rental performance of miners from cloud -based data centers optimized for the mining of cryptocurrency.

While mining offers many benefits, there are many challenges:

  • Power Consumption : Large mining operations require huge amounts of energy to feed computers.

  • Environmental concerns : Power consumption for mining can damage the environment if it is not treated.

  • Vulnerability of algorithms

    : Safety gaps for mining algorithms can endanger the entire network.
